1. A power converter comprising:

  • capacitors connected in series so as to divide a DC voltage;

    a DC/AC converter for converting said DC voltage charged on said capacitors into an AC output phase voltage having positive, zero and negative levels, which said output phase voltage is supplied to a load; and

    a modulation means for supplying said DC/AC converter with a signal so as to generate a sequence of alternating output pulses with interleaving zero-level pulses between a half cycle of a fundamental wave of said output phase voltage of said DC/AC converter and adjusting a width of only either one of the positive and negative output pulses in said half cycle of the fundamental wave of said output phase voltage depending upon a DC component of a difference between voltages on said capacitors.
